The Indispensable Role of Commercial Electrical Wiring
Commercial electrical systems are fundamentally different from their residential counterparts, demanding a higher level of precision, adherence to stringent codes, and an understanding of much larger power demands. These systems are the lifeblood of businesses, directly impacting productivity, safety, and the bottom line.
From robust conduit systems and complex three-phase power distribution to sophisticated lighting controls and emergency backup generators, commercial electricians must possess a vast and evolving skill set. Their work directly influences the safety of occupants, the efficiency of operations, and the overall structural integrity of buildings, making their expertise paramount in today's built environment.
Unpacking "Electrical Wiring Commercial (MindTap Course List)"
The "Electrical Wiring Commercial (MindTap Course List)" is meticulously crafted to provide a deep dive into the essential principles and practices of commercial electrical work. It covers a broad spectrum of topics, ensuring a holistic understanding that extends beyond basic installations.
Key areas of study typically include:- **National Electrical Code (NEC) Mastery:** Comprehensive coverage of the latest NEC requirements, emphasizing code interpretation and application for various commercial scenarios.
- **Advanced Circuitry and Power Distribution:** In-depth exploration of three-phase systems, transformer connections, switchgear, and panelboard installations.
- **Conduit Bending and Raceway Systems:** Practical techniques for accurate conduit bending, sizing, and installation for different types of raceways.
- **Motor Control and Industrial Applications:** Understanding motor starters, control circuits, and wiring practices for industrial machinery.
- **Load Calculations and System Sizing:** Precise methods for calculating electrical loads, sizing conductors, overcurrent protection devices, and feeders to meet commercial demands.
- **Troubleshooting and Maintenance:** Diagnostic skills for identifying and resolving electrical faults efficiently and safely.
